Flagler County Public Schools
“Raising Student Achievement Every Day, Every Way”
• Flagler County has more than 8000 computers in our public schools. We are striving for a 1:1 ratio. Currently it is a 3:1 ratio.
• Business partners will contribute more than one million dollars to the District over the next seven (7) years
to support supplemental programs.
• The Extended Day Program provides before and/or after school child care for 800 students in elementary schools.
• Each school has the services of a full-time nurse.
• Students in Flagler County Schools come from 42 countries and speak 35 different languages and dialects.
• The School Board consists of five members who represent individual districts, but are elected countywide. The Superintendent is appointed.
• Each school has a School Advisory Council (SAC) made up of parents, students, educators and community members. SAC helps develop and implement School Improvement Plans for each school.

In 2008, all nine of Flagler's traditional schools and the district itself received an A rating from the Florida Department of Education -- the only district in the state to achieve the honor.
